Overview of Ambient Weather and Its Products
Ambient Weather is a leading Arizona-based manufacturer specializing in advanced weather monitoring solutions for homes‚ offices‚ and industries. Founded in 1998‚ the company is renowned for its innovative weather stations and environmental monitoring instruments. Its product lineup includes personal weather stations like the WS-2902 and WS-5000‚ which offer real-time data on temperature‚ humidity‚ wind‚ and more. Ambient Weather also provides smart home integration‚ wireless connectivity‚ and access to the Ambient Weather Network (AWN)‚ enabling users to stream live data and customize alerts. Their products are designed for accuracy‚ durability‚ and ease of use‚ catering to both casual users and professionals.

Advanced Sensors and Monitoring Capabilities
Ambient Weather Stations are equipped with cutting-edge sensors that provide precise measurements of various environmental factors. These include temperature‚ humidity‚ wind speed‚ wind direction‚ rainfall‚ UV index‚ and barometric pressure. The ultrasonic anemometer in models like the WS-5000 ensures accurate wind speed detection without moving parts‚ reducing wear and tear. Additionally‚ these stations calculate dew point‚ wind chill‚ and heat index‚ offering a comprehensive overview of weather conditions. The sensors are designed for reliability and durability‚ ensuring long-term performance in diverse settings‚ from residential backyards to light industrial environments.

Models and Specifications: WS-2902‚ WS-5000‚ and More
Ambient Weather offers a range of models tailored to different needs. The WS-2902 is a budget-friendly option with an LCD display‚ monitoring indoor and outdoor conditions like temperature‚ humidity‚ wind‚ and rain. The WS-5000 is a more advanced model‚ featuring an ultrasonic anemometer for precise wind measurements and enhanced connectivity. Both models integrate seamlessly with the Ambient Weather Network‚ allowing real-time data streaming and smart home compatibility. Other models‚ such as the WS-8480A‚ provide specialized features like fan-aspirated sensors for accurate temperature readings. Each model ensures reliable performance‚ catering to both personal and professional use.

Third-Party Integrations and Compatibility
Ambient Weather Stations seamlessly integrate with popular third-party platforms‚ enhancing functionality and customization. Compatibility with IFTTT allows users to create custom applets for smart home automation‚ while voice command integration with Amazon Alexa and Google Home enables hands-free monitoring. Additionally‚ the stations work with smart home systems like Home Assistant‚ offering advanced automation possibilities. Third-party platforms like Ubidots can be used for IoT data analytics‚ and developers can leverage Ambient Weather’s API for custom integrations. This versatility ensures users can tailor their weather monitoring experience to fit their unique needs and preferences‚ making Ambient Weather Stations a hub for diverse applications.

Resolving Connectivity Issues
To address connectivity problems with your Ambient Weather Station‚ start by power cycling the device—turn it off‚ wait 30 seconds‚ and restart. Ensure stable internet and check Wi-Fi signal strength near the station. Verify that your router is functioning correctly and restart it if necessary. Review the connection settings in the AWN app and ensure they match your network configuration. If issues persist‚ consult the user manual or contact Ambient Weather support for assistance. Regular firmware updates and proper placement of the station can also help maintain reliable connectivity.
